Debt collection

there is a company that is trying to collect a debt from me. What i dont understand is that they called me and asked me to make a donation which they tricked me into agreeing i think. anyways they told me they would send me information and the next thing i know its a bill of $500. i never borrowed any money or gave them any and now they are saying that they are going to give my name to the local credit bureau. Can they do this? and plus they say that my company participated in a redio advertisment....i dont own a company. so i dont understand. will this affect my credit?

You need todispute the in writing and demand a validation of the debt. You have many other rights outlined in the fair debt collection practices act. I have pasted a link below

http://www.ftc.gov/bcp/edu/pubs/consumer/credit...

Furthermore they are prohibited from misrepresentation of their company as a charity.

Your State attorney general may be able to help as well
